From 08b0bf9617c77e828226942fbfd2f19a2cd97c5c Mon Sep 17 00:00:00 2001 From: mpana Date: Sun, 9 Sep 2018 17:18:43 +0300 Subject: [PATCH] perfometer --- web/plugins/perfometer/nfsiostat.py | 11 ++++++----- 1 file changed, 6 insertions(+), 5 deletions(-) diff --git a/web/plugins/perfometer/nfsiostat.py b/web/plugins/perfometer/nfsiostat.py index 580d9f7..323fd5a 100644 --- a/web/plugins/perfometer/nfsiostat.py +++ b/web/plugins/perfometer/nfsiostat.py @@ -3,15 +3,16 @@ def perfometer_nfsiostat(row, check_command, perf_data): for pd in perf_data: if pd[0] == u'op_s': - busy = float(pd[1]) + ops = float(pd[1]) warn = float(pd[3]) crit = float(pd[4]) - if busy <= warn: + + if ops <= warn: color = '#90ee90' - elif busy <= crit: + elif ops <= crit: color = '#ffa500' else: color = '#ff6347' - return '%d%%' % busy, perfometer_linear(busy, color) + return '%d op/s' % ops, perfometer_linear(ops, color) -perfometers["check_mk-amavis"] = perfometer_amavis \ No newline at end of file +perfometers["check_mk-nfsiostat"] = perfometer_nfsiostat